Why Hire a Virtual Interior Design Professional?
Virtual interior design allows homeowners to work with a designer remotely through video calls, email, messaging, digital floor plans, mood boards, product recommendations and 3D visualizations.
This approach can be convenient for apartment owners, homeowners living outside the designer’s service area and clients who want design guidance while handling execution independently.
Online design services can range from a single consultation to complete room concepts, depending on the professional and the scope of the project.

What Can a Virtual Interior Designer Provide?
Services vary considerably, so confirm exactly what is included before purchasing an online design package.
Online Consultation
Discuss your space, lifestyle, priorities, design preferences and budget through a video or phone meeting.
Space Planning
Receive furniture layouts and recommendations for improving circulation and room functionality.
Mood Boards
Review proposed colours, materials, furniture, lighting and decorative direction before purchasing products.
3D Visualizations
Some virtual design services provide three-dimensional views to help clients understand the proposed interior.
Furniture Recommendations
Designers may provide furniture suggestions, dimensions, product categories and shopping recommendations.
Colour and Material Guidance
Get professional recommendations for wall colours, flooring, fabrics, cabinetry and other finishes.
How Virtual Interior Design Usually Works
A well-organized virtual design process follows a series of digital steps that allow the designer and homeowner to collaborate remotely.
- Submit room measurements, photographs and floor plans.
- Explain your lifestyle, preferences and design goals.
- Discuss budget and expected deliverables.
- Attend an online consultation.
- Review the initial concept or mood board.
- Provide feedback and request agreed revisions.
- Approve the final layout, selections or design package.
- Purchase products or coordinate execution separately.
Virtual Interior Design vs Full-Service Interior Design
Understanding the difference helps you choose a service that matches the amount of support you need.
| Feature | Virtual Design | Full-Service Design |
|---|---|---|
| Consultation | Usually online | Online and/or in person |
| Space Planning | Often included | Usually included |
| 3D Visualization | Depends on package | Often available |
| Product Selection | Recommendations or shopping lists | Can include sourcing and procurement |
| Site Supervision | Usually not included | May be included |
| Execution | Usually handled by client | May be managed by design firm |
| Best For | Guidance and remote planning | Complete design and execution |
Information to Send a Virtual Interior Designer
Better information leads to more useful online design recommendations.
Room Measurements
Provide accurate room dimensions, ceiling height, doors, windows and important architectural elements.
Floor Plan
Share an existing floor plan whenever available. Include fixed kitchen, bathroom and plumbing locations.
Photographs
Take clear photographs from multiple corners of every room that will be included in the project.
Inspiration Images
Save examples that communicate your preferred colours, furniture styles, materials and overall atmosphere.
Budget Range
Share a realistic budget range so the designer can recommend suitable products and finishes.
Lifestyle Requirements
Explain storage needs, family size, pets, work-from-home requirements and other practical considerations.
How to Choose the Right Virtual Interior Designer
Do not select a professional based only on attractive photographs. The designer should also understand your functional requirements and communicate clearly online.
- Review relevant residential projects.
- Check whether their design style matches your taste.
- Understand exactly what the package includes.
- Ask how many revisions are included.
- Confirm delivery timelines.
- Check communication methods and response expectations.
- Ask whether shopping lists or product links are included.
- Clarify whether technical drawings are provided.
- Read independent client feedback where available.
- Get pricing and deliverables in writing.
Red Flags When Hiring an Online Interior Designer
Unclear Deliverables
Avoid packages that do not clearly explain what drawings, visuals, consultations or revisions you will receive.
No Relevant Portfolio
Look for previous work similar to your property type, room size and design requirements.
Unrealistic Promises
Be cautious of guarantees that do not account for measurements, product availability or project complexity.
No Written Agreement
Confirm the scope, fee, revisions, delivery schedule and responsibilities before starting.

What Determines the Cost of Virtual Interior Design?
Online interior design pricing varies by designer and project scope. Instead of comparing only the headline price, compare the actual deliverables.
- Number of rooms included.
- Consultation duration.
- Number of design concepts.
- Number of revisions.
- 2D floor plans and elevations.
- 3D renders or walkthroughs.
- Furniture and product sourcing.
- Shopping lists and product links.
- Technical drawings.
- Ongoing design support.
FAQs About Hiring Virtual Interior Design Professionals
What is virtual interior design?
Virtual interior design is a remote design service where the homeowner and designer collaborate online using video calls, photographs, floor plans, mood boards, digital drawings and other design tools.
Can I hire an interior designer completely online?
Yes. Many design professionals offer remote consultations and digital design packages. The exact services vary, so confirm whether the designer provides layouts, 3D visuals, shopping lists and technical drawings.
Is virtual interior design cheaper than full-service design?
It can be less expensive when the package focuses on design guidance and the homeowner manages purchasing and execution. Pricing depends on the scope and deliverables.
What should I send to a virtual interior designer?
Send room measurements, floor plans, clear photographs, inspiration images, your budget and information about your lifestyle and functional requirements.
Can a virtual designer create a 3D design?
Some virtual interior design professionals offer 3D visualizations, while others provide mood boards and 2D layouts. Confirm this before purchasing a package.
Who handles execution in virtual interior design?
In many virtual design arrangements, the homeowner handles execution using local contractors, carpenters, vendors or installers. Some professionals may offer separate execution support.
How do I know if an online interior designer is reliable?
Review relevant projects, client feedback, service deliverables, communication practices, pricing and written terms before making a decision.
Is virtual interior design suitable for a complete home?
It can be suitable when the homeowner can manage local execution. Larger projects require particularly accurate measurements, detailed documentation and strong communication between the designer and execution team.
